Engineering Summer Camp Counselor Application

This summer, the College of Engineering will be hosting three on-campus summer camps: 1) PEEK for middle school students, 2) Project Athena for middle school girls, and 3) Eye on Engineering for high school students. PEEK and Project Athena will be held on June 5-9, 2006, and Eye on Engineering will be held June 5-7, 2006. All camps run from 8 a.m. - 4 p.m. daily. The camps are designed to introduce local area youth to the world of engineering, to increase their understanding of math and science, and to provide them with positive role models. Counselor responsibilities include interacting with participants, group leadership, and developing and executing at least one group engineering-related activity. Counselors must be able to work at least 15 hours during the week (we will work around your class schedule). Pay is $6.40 per hour.
